Abstract
A simplified procedure for analyzing data obtained from an experimenta l apparatus in unsteady state conditions, constructed in order to meas ure thermal conductivity variations of light insulating materials obta ined from thermal ageing and humidity cycles, is presented here. The c alculations have been carried out with a lumped thermal model using an inverse method. Several ageing cycles and measurements have been carr ied out and the method has permitted the reduction of the experimental and calculation costs.
